0

[taskValues count]iOS6.0下为5,iOS5.1下为4。帮助 :)

   NSArray *taskValues = [NSArray arrayWithObjects:task.name, task.description,
                           task.duration, task.notification, task.notificationThereafter, nil];

编辑:

解决了。太丢脸了。你当然是对的。iOS5 模拟器上的持久化状态与 iOS6 模拟器上的状态不同,底层数据模型很久以前就发生了变化,iOS5 模拟器从未重置。我正在使用一个 iOS6 应用程序并支持它为 iOS5.1 工作。你帮我看到了光明!

4

1 回答 1

3

我最可能的猜测是task.notificationThereafternil你在 iOS 5.1 下运行你的应用程序时。当然,我对您的应用程序了解得不够多,无法知道造成这种情况的原因

于 2013-01-24T00:31:51.917 回答